AWSCloudDockerKubernetesPostgresRedisRubyRuby on RailsTerraform
About the role
Strategize: Shape the vision and technical roadmap of the Enterprise Restaurant Operations SaaS solution, driving innovation and scalability across the platform
Architect: Design, implement, and refine robust, scalable solutions in Ruby-on-Rails, ensuring alignment with business goals and user needs
Collaborate: Partner with cross-functional leaders, including product managers and designers, to define and prioritize high-impact features
Innovate: Evaluate and integrate emerging technologies and tools to enhance performance, security, and efficiency
Problem-Solve: Address complex challenges with strategic, forward-thinking solutions, balancing technical trade-offs and business requirements
Commit: Drive the success of key initiatives, adapting to changing priorities and ensuring timely delivery of mission-critical projects
Craft, refine, and optimize the platform using Ruby-on-Rails, including performance optimization and implementing new features
Be fully engaged in on-site work while supporting a hybrid workstyle and participating in team processes and sprints
Requirements
At least 8 years of experience in software engineering
Minimum of 5 years of experience in Ruby on Rails (RoR)
Proven track record of building and maintaining complex applications
Strong understanding of web development principles
Proficiency with PostgreSQL
Proficiency with Redis for caching and data structure storage
Strong hands-on experience with Docker and Kubernetes for containerization and orchestration
Expertise with AWS cloud services
Experience with Terraform for infrastructure
Hardcore developer mindset, ready to dive deep into code
Willingness to work odd hours and go the extra mile
Excellent collaboration skills and ability to thrive in a fast-paced, team-oriented environment
Benefits
Private medical insurance
Social welfare coverage
Company care fund
Matched monthly Provident Fund contributions (retirement)
Visa, work permit, and relocation package for international hires
Hybrid workstyle (flexibility between home and office)
MacBook and large external monitor provided
Modern office in the heart of Bangkok (Interchange 21) near BTS Asoke and MRT Sukhumvit
Kitchen stocked with drinks and snacks
25 days paid leave per year (including public holidays)
Sabbatical month every 3 years
Anniversary gifts, yearly company outings and spontaneous team activities
AI allowance (annual budget for AI tools, platforms, and learning resources)
Continuous learning and development opportunities
Potential to earn equity for early employees
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
Ruby on RailsPostgreSQLRedisDockerKubernetesAWSTerraformweb development principlessoftware engineeringapplication development